HI, I have a HECS debt and was wondering if this will affect by centrelink payments at tax time.
I work part time, and we decided instead of getting a small payment evey fortnight, we would get a larger payment at tax time, but am concerned that it will all go to my HECS debt.
I am under the threshold this year of having to pay back any of my HECS debt.
Any help would be great! Thanks

No you dont have to worry. Its only if you have earnt above $39500 for the financial year that you will have to repay part of your HECS debt. Your payment from centrelink will NOT be used to repay your HECS.
